X 
微信扫码联系客服
获取报价、解决方案


李经理
13913191678
首页 > 知识库 > 校友管理系统> 基于.NET的校友信息管理系统与职业发展支持研究
校友管理系统在线试用
校友管理系统
在线试用
校友管理系统解决方案
校友管理系统
解决方案下载
校友管理系统源码
校友管理系统
源码授权
校友管理系统报价
校友管理系统
产品报价

基于.NET的校友信息管理系统与职业发展支持研究

2026-05-29 06:35

随着信息技术的快速发展,高校对校友资源的管理和利用越来越重视。校友不仅是学校的重要资产,也是学生未来职业发展的宝贵资源。因此,构建一个高效、安全、可扩展的校友信息管理系统显得尤为重要。本文以.NET技术为核心,围绕校友信息管理系统的设计与实现,深入探讨其在职业发展支持方面的应用。

1. 引言

校友信息管理系统是高校信息化建设的重要组成部分,它不仅能够帮助学校更好地维护和管理校友资料,还能为校友提供职业发展支持服务。在当前大数据和云计算技术广泛应用的背景下,传统的信息管理方式已难以满足现代高校的需求。因此,采用先进的软件架构和技术手段来构建现代化的校友信息管理系统,成为高校信息化建设的重点方向。

本文将围绕.NET框架下的校友信息管理系统展开讨论,分析其在职业发展支持方面的功能设计与实现方法,并结合实际案例进行说明。

2. .NET技术概述

.NET是由微软公司推出的一套开发平台,包含多种编程语言(如C#、VB.NET)、类库和运行时环境。它提供了强大的开发工具和丰富的库支持,使得开发者能够快速构建高性能、高可靠性的应用程序。

.NET框架具有跨平台能力,通过.NET Core和.NET 5+版本,可以支持Windows、Linux和macOS等操作系统。这为校友信息管理系统的部署和扩展提供了极大的灵活性。

此外,.NET还支持多种开发模式,包括Web应用、桌面应用、移动应用和云服务等,非常适合用于构建复杂的企业级信息系统。

3. 校友信息管理系统的核心功能

校友信息管理系统通常需要具备以下几个核心功能模块:

信息采集与存储:系统应能收集校友的基本信息、教育背景、工作经历、联系方式等数据,并将其存储在数据库中。

信息查询与展示:用户可以通过搜索、筛选等方式查找特定校友的信息,并以可视化的方式展示。

职业信息发布与匹配:系统应支持企业发布招聘信息,同时根据校友的职业背景和兴趣进行智能匹配。

互动与反馈机制:校友可通过系统与学校或其他校友进行交流,反馈建议或参与活动。

数据分析与报表:系统应具备数据分析功能,为学校提供校友就业情况、职业分布等统计信息。

校友管理系统

4. 基于.NET的系统设计与实现

在.NET框架下,校友信息管理系统可以采用MVC(Model-View-Controller)架构进行开发,确保系统的可维护性和扩展性。

前端可以使用ASP.NET Core MVC框架构建,结合HTML、CSS和JavaScript实现响应式界面。后端则使用C#语言进行逻辑处理,通过Entity Framework Core实现与数据库的交互。

数据库方面,可以选择SQL Server或MySQL等关系型数据库,用于存储校友信息、职业数据和其他相关数据。同时,为了提高系统的性能和安全性,还可以引入缓存机制(如Redis)和身份验证模块(如JWT)。

在职业发展支持方面,系统可以集成自然语言处理(NLP)算法,对校友的工作经历和职位描述进行分析,从而实现更精准的职业匹配。

5. 职业发展支持功能的实现

校友信息管理系统在职业发展支持方面的功能主要包括以下几个方面:

5.1 职业信息管理

系统允许企业发布招聘信息,包括岗位名称、职责描述、任职要求、薪资范围等信息。校友可以根据自己的专业背景和兴趣,筛选出合适的职位。

.NET

5.2 智能推荐系统

基于校友的教育背景、工作经历、技能标签等信息,系统可以构建个性化的推荐模型,向校友推送与其职业发展方向相匹配的职位信息。

这一功能可以借助机器学习算法(如协同过滤、内容推荐)来实现,提升用户体验和招聘效率。

5.3 在线简历与求职工具

系统可以提供在线简历编辑功能,帮助校友创建和管理个人简历。同时,还可以集成面试模拟、职业测评等工具,提升校友的求职竞争力。

5.4 校友网络与互动

系统可以构建校友社交网络,允许校友之间进行互动交流。例如,建立校友群组、举办线上讲座、组织职业分享会等,增强校友之间的联系。

5.5 数据分析与报告

系统可以生成各种职业发展相关的统计报告,如校友就业率、行业分布、薪资水平等,为学校和企业提供决策支持。

6. 系统安全性与性能优化

在开发过程中,系统安全性是一个不可忽视的问题。通过.NET框架提供的身份验证机制(如OAuth 2.0、JWT),可以有效防止未授权访问。

同时,为了提高系统的性能,可以采用异步编程、负载均衡、分布式部署等技术手段。例如,使用ASP.NET Core的中间件机制优化请求处理流程,减少响应时间。

此外,系统还可以引入日志记录和监控机制,实时跟踪系统运行状态,及时发现并解决潜在问题。

7. 实际案例分析

某高校在原有校友管理系统的基础上,基于.NET框架进行了全面升级。新系统集成了职业信息管理、智能推荐、简历编辑等功能,显著提升了校友的使用体验。

在实施过程中,该校采用了微服务架构,将各个功能模块独立部署,提高了系统的可扩展性和维护性。同时,通过引入人工智能算法,实现了更精准的职业匹配。

该系统的上线后,校友活跃度明显提升,企业招聘效率也得到了显著改善,取得了良好的社会反响。

8. 结论与展望

基于.NET框架的校友信息管理系统,不仅能够高效地管理校友信息,还能为校友提供全方位的职业发展支持。随着人工智能、大数据等技术的不断发展,未来的校友信息管理系统将更加智能化、个性化。

未来的研究方向可以包括:进一步优化智能推荐算法、加强校友社交功能、探索区块链技术在信息安全管理中的应用等。这些都将为校友信息管理系统的持续发展提供新的动力。

总之,基于.NET的校友信息管理系统在职业发展支持方面具有广阔的应用前景,值得高校和企业共同关注与推广。

本站知识库部分内容及素材来源于互联网,如有侵权,联系必删!

标签: